GUEST: LERATO PAKADE
Lerato Pakade is a renowned South African jazz photographer celebrated for her vibrant and evocative images that capture the essence of musicians and the atmosphere of live performances. Her exhibition titled "Of Spirit and Song" showcases her deep connection to the jazz scene, highlighting the interplay between music and the emotive power it carries.
In "Of Spirit and Song," Pakade presents a series of photographs that depict not only the artists themselves but also the cultural backdrop of jazz in South Africa. The exhibition emphasizes the spiritual and emotional journey that both musicians and audiences experience during performances. Through her lens, Pakade captures the intensity, passion, and improvisational nature of jazz, reflecting its roots in personal and collective stories.
